CourseDetails
โข Introduction to Blockchain and E-Contracts: Understanding the basics of blockchain technology and its application in creating, managing, and executing electronic contracts.
โข Smart Contracts: Designing and implementing self-executing contracts with blockchain technology.
โข E-Contract Lifecycle Management: Managing the entire lifecycle of electronic contracts, from creation and execution to storage and retrieval.
โข Legal and Regulatory Compliance: Ensuring e-contract blockchain applications adhere to legal and regulatory requirements in different jurisdictions.
โข Blockchain Platforms for E-Contracts: Exploring popular blockchain platforms for e-contract applications, such as Ethereum, Hyperledger Fabric, and Corda.
โข Security and Privacy in E-Contracts: Implementing security and privacy measures to protect electronic contracts and sensitive data.
โข Interoperability and Standardization: Ensuring e-contract blockchain applications can interoperate with other systems and adhere to industry standards.
โข Use Cases and Case Studies: Examining real-world use cases and case studies of e-contract blockchain applications across different industries.
โข Ethics in Blockchain and E-Contracts: Understanding the ethical considerations and implications of using blockchain technology for electronic contracts.
โข Future Trends and Innovations: Exploring the latest trends and innovations in e-contract blockchain applications and their potential impact on business and society.
